Service Description

This course is designed to be a practical and straight forward classroom approach for preparing, equipping, and safely accomplishing any long-range, multi-day kayak and camping river adventure! This course can be adapted to most any river, but is based on the insights of Steve Ellis, who at age 65 completed his solo kayaking adventure of all 652 miles of the Tennessee River! This class will prepare you for setting reasonable goals, evaluating your ability and training to achieve your quest, planning your path while finding average speed and miles per day, utilizing resources of related agencies and organizations, creating a bail-out plan for every river mile, and common and uncommon hazards. River quests involve intricate planning regarding weather, shuttle/resupply logistics, campsite improvisation, Dam lock through, river traffic, and physical pacing. Steve wants to share his experience so others can follow their dream and take their own Over The Horizon River Quest safely! Course hand-out materials included.
